Moving beyond industry tropes, the Spur brand system is built around a distinct identity, a high-contrast palette, structured typography, and a modular pattern system creating a bold sense of clarity and precision.
The identity comprises two elements: the Spur symbol and a clean, modern wordmark. Able to stand alone or together, the identity was designed to remain authoritative and legible at every scale and across touchpoints.
The Spur color palette anchors on three primaries: Spur White, Spur Black, and a signature Neon. A supporting neutral range adds depth, while a secondary teal palette is reserved for data visualization, allowing the brand to signal precision and intelligence without visual noise.
Three typefaces form Spur’s typographic system. KMR Apparat leads across headlines and display. Inter handles body copy. Fragment Mono provides a monospaced treatment across labels, data points, and navigation. We used type to project authority, clarity, and legibility, reinforcing brand intelligence across the system.
Spur’s visual language embodies de-obfuscation, moving from noise to signal. Imagery is restrained and purposeful: geolocation views ground the brand in a real-world context, particle renders visualize attacker activity, and bitmap treatments add editorial depth. Motion provides transitions that mirror the product’s journey from hidden complexity to clarity.
We designed the Spur site to serve both brand experience and functional B2B lead-gen objectives. It needed to be bold. It needed to perform.
The brand provides a visual narrative using motion, interaction, and a structured grid system to create an intentional experience. The site builds on the concept of deobfuscation – moving from noise to signal. Imagery is used with purpose, with topographic views offering real-world context, particle renders visualizing attacker activity, and bitmap treatments adding visual depth.
The site is structured to take visitors through real-world use cases, replacing the typical feature-driven content approach with outcome-based storytelling. Content is organized for clarity, meeting the needs of visitors at both a beginner and an expert level of comprehension. Built on Sanity CMS, we created a content operations model that supports scalability, enabling the Spur team to move with agility as business needs change.
